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| ||||||
2 | 3 | 4 | 5 | 6 | 7 | 8 |
9 | 10 | 11 | 12 | 13 | 14 | 15 |
16 | 17 | 18 | 19 | 20 | 21 | 22 |
23 | 24 | 25 | 26 | 27 | 28 | 29 |
30 |
Tags
- 안드로이드 최적화
- 안드로이드 앱 아키텍처 가이드라인
- 안드로이드 의존성주입
- 스타트업 코딩테스트
- android memory leak
- 안드로이드 앱 아키텍처 가이드라인 예시
- 리싸이클러뷰 최적화
- Koin
- android DI
- 안드로이드 mvvm예제
- android clean architecture
- Android MVVM
- coroutine
- 안드로이드 mvvm
- RxJava
- 코루틴
- Android App Architecture Guideline
- 안드로이드 앱 아키텍처 가이드라인 설명
- 안드로이드 Mockito
- 안드로이드 아키텍처 컴포넌트
- MVVM
- Hilt
- 안드로이드 Espresso
- sharedFlow
- 안드로이드 리싸이클러뷰
- 안드로이드 테스트코드
- 안드로이드 JUnit
- 안드로이드 hilt
- 안드로이드 앱 아키텍처 가이드라인 사용법
- 안드로이드 클린 아키텍처
Archives
- Today
- Total
목록android mvvm retrofit2 (1)
안드로이드 연구소
[MVVM만들기] http통신(Retrofit2)
이전 예제에서 ViewModel과 LiveData와 DataBinding을 이용하여 안드로이드 기본 MVVM 패턴 파일을 만들었습니다. 사실 여기까지가 학문적으로는 MVVM구조 그자체를 만들기에 마쳤습니다. 하지만 실제로 어플을 만들기위해서는 UI를 채울 데이터들이 필요합니다. 또 데이터는 Object형태의 데이터가 올 수도 있고 리스트가 올 수 있을겁니다. 그리고 해당 데이터는 서버를 통해서 가져와야하고 TCP/IP, Socket, HTTP통신 등을 사용하여 클라이언트로부터 가져와야합니다. 오늘은 안드로이드에서 가장 대표적으로 사용하는 HTTP통신으로 object데이터와 list데이터를 가져오겠습니다. 물론 MVVM안에서요. 그럼 시작해보겠습니다. Q1. ChatGPT, 이전 MVVM파일에서 retro..
안드로이드 연구소/MVVM+AAC
2023. 5. 12. 18:44